Jules Koundé distinguished himself again upon his arrival at Clairefontaine this Monday.

New gathering of the Blues obliges, to face two League of Nations matches against Italy and Belgium on September 6 and 9, the lucky selected ones arrived at the beginning of this week at Clairefontaine.

As always, some have clearly stood out in terms of look. This is the case in particular for Ibrahima Konaté, Marcus Thuram and Kylian Mbappé, but also of course for an ever-avant-garde Jules Koundé.

“It’s an expected meeting”

Black skirt, ankle boots and printed tank top, the FC Barcelona defender has struck again, for a remarkable arrival at the castle. It’s no secret that I like fashion and clothes. “, he joked this Tuesday at a press conference while his appearance, naturally, did not go unnoticed on social networks.

I have always liked to dress up, to be neat when I leave the house, whether it is to buy bread or to do the shopping. It is a pleasurehe continues. It’s a meeting that many people look forward to. It’s cool, it’s also a little competition between us. I enjoy doing it, I feel good in my clothes. It helps me disconnect.
